M E 368: Engineering Measurements and Instrumentation
- Catalog Description:
Theory of modern instrumentation, the design and execution of experiments and the analysis of experimental data. Laboratory provides direct experience with concepts in the context of experimental design for hypothesis testing, for product evaluation and for control system design. - Credits: 4
- Prerequisites or Corequisites: ME 340, 361 & ECE 376
